Option: Configuring PIM Sparse Mode Graceful Restart for a Layer 3 VPN
Graceful restart permits a routing platform to continue forwarding multicast traffic to neighbors while the routing protocol process restarts. To enable graceful restart for PIM sparse mode in a Layer 3 VPN, include the graceful-restart statement at both the [edit routing-options] and [edit routing-instances instance-name routing-options] hierarchy levels. To disable graceful restart in a Layer 3 VPN, include the disable statement at the [edit routing-instances instance-name protocols pim graceful-restart] hierarchy level.
